Mieke Lopes Cardozo is associate professor in Regenerative Education and Development at the University of Amsterdam. She is co-founder/director of the School of Regenerative Educators, and one of the co-founders of the community of practice regenerative education. Koen Wessels works as a regenerative practitioner engaging in a variety of projects in the educational field. He is co- founder/director of the School of Regenerative Educators. He is also co-founder of De Bildung Academie and holds a PhD in relational pedagogy. Bas van den Berg is associate professor in regenerative leadership at Mission Zero Centre of Expertise of The Hague University of Applied Sciences, and academic lead of the Masters in Sustainability Transitions. He is co-founder/director of the School of Regenerative Educators.

Stories of the need to reconnect, heal and transform are becoming more urgent, challenging a dominant worldview built on competition, economic growth, extractivism, militarisation and personal gain. Our planet's resources are stretched beyond their limits, causing widespread suffering and injustice for both humans and non-humans. Yet, each of us holds the potential to cultivate life-affirming futures. The Art of Regenerative Educatorship offers a hands-on exploration of what it means to answer the call of the regenerative current in the field of education. Grounded in the principles of living systems thinking, this book explores the principles and practices of bringing regeneration into educational spaces. Drawing from a variety of case studies, personal stories and regenerative frameworks, it will inform and inspire your educational artistry. You will find guidance to: Engage in practical exercises to help transform your educational practice; Navigate the interwoven inner, communal, and whole-system paths of regeneration; Develop four core capabilities to regenerate your practice; Lead collaboratively. Rooted in the core virtues of love, presence, and courage, The Art of Regenerative Educatorship is a vital resource for those seeking to breathe new life and purpose into their educational practice, in service to their community, (eco)system and society.
